Opportunity and Access

Syracuse University has a distinguished history of opening its doors to talented students from around the world.  As part of the Invest Syracuse: Advancing Academic Excellence and the Student Experience initiative, we are launching the Access Syracuse Initiative, a dedicated fundraising effort focused exclusively on increasing financial support and affordability to an exceptional education.  Generous donors like Owen Lewis ’66 G’73 are creating new opportunities to provide promising students the chance at a life-changing education.

Lewis was looking for a way to encourage African Americans to study physics, so he took action, and generously endowed a scholarship.  “When I was in school, the majority of physicists were white males; today, while women have nearly caught up, the majority is still white,” Lewis said. “Science needs a diversity of ideas and a diversity of outlooks.”

Syracuse University opened doors for Lewis, and he wants to pay it forward.

“I loved both the academic and social diversity. I took a course on jazz.  I took a course in business. I tried a couple languages,” Lewis said. “You could go across the Quad and see 100 people you knew and 1,000 people you did not know.”
